Transaction dc58b0bb8e9e9eb59f146f9d8eaa6f0eaf71e8d21c64486f37f4ee28761eebee
1 Input
1 Output
-
dc58b0bb8e9e9eb59f146f9d8eaa6f0eaf71e8d21c64486f37f4ee28761eebee:0
- value
- 27924651
- script pubkey
- OP_0 OP_PUSHBYTES_20 667976244327871cab4305e55d9d156af23f5e48
- address
- bc1qveuhvfzry7r3e26rqhj4m8g4dter7hjgaxmlps